Why These Are the Top BMW Repair Auto Repair Shops in East Springfield

** The BMW repair market serving East Springfield, PA, is centralized in the nearby city of Erie. The market is characterized by a handful of high-quality, independent specialists who compete directly with the single local BMW dealership. The overall quality of independent service is high, as these shops have cultivated expertise to compete with the dealer on both price and technical proficiency. **Competition Level:** Moderate. There are a limited number of shops with the specific tools, software, and trained technicians to properly service modern, complex BMWs. This creates a niche market where reputation is paramount.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ates at these specialists typically range from $120-$150/hour, which is significantly lower than dealership rates. This provides substantial savings for owners, especially for out-of-warranty vehicles, while still ensuring expert care. Parts can be expensive, but reputable independents often offer OEM or high-quality aftermarket options at better value. For an East Springfield resident, the choice often comes down to the specific expertise required (e.g., performance tuning vs. general maintenance) and the established rapport with a specific shop, as all top contenders are within a 15-20 minute drive.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about bmw repair services in East Springfield, PA

What are the most common BMW repair issues for drivers in the East Springfield area?

Given our local climate with cold winters and road salt use, common issues include premature corrosion of brake lines and suspension components, as well as cooling system failures (thermostats, water pumps). Electrical issues related to battery drain or sensor faults are also frequent due to the complex onboard systems in modern BMWs.

How can I find a reputable, independent BMW repair shop near East Springfield?

Look for a shop with BMW-specific diagnostic tools and certified technicians, as general mechanics often lack the required expertise. In the Erie County area, seek recommendations from local BMW owner groups or online reviews highlighting specialization in European vehicles, and verify they use OEM or high-quality aftermarket parts.

Are BMW repairs more expensive in East Springfield compared to dealerships in Erie?

Using a qualified independent specialist in the East Springfield area typically offers significant savings over the dealership in Erie, often 30-50% on labor rates, while maintaining quality. Independent shops can source parts competitively and provide more personalized service without the corporate overhead.

When should I seek immediate service for my BMW in our local driving conditions?

Seek immediate service for warning lights like the coolant temperature alert, given the strain on cooling systems, or the brake warning light, crucial for safety on rural Erie County roads and winter weather. Unusual noises from the suspension also warrant prompt inspection due to our pothole-prone roads after winter.

What local factors should I consider when scheduling BMW maintenance in East Springfield?

Schedule pre-winter checks for battery health, tire condition, and 4x4 system (on X models) to handle lake-effect snow. Also, consider the availability of appointments; booking ahead at local specialists is wise as they may have fewer bays than high-volume general shops, ensuring timely service before seasonal driving demands.
